## Handover: Currency Rounding in Ledgerbeam

For the weekly sync: I'm handing the currency-conversion rounding work to Priya. Summary: Ledgerbeam was rounding per line item instead of per invoice, so multi-currency orders drifted by a cent or two. The fix (banker's rounding at aggregation time) is merged behind a flag; backfill of affected invoices is about 60% done. The reconciliation script needs access to the finance keystore to sign corrections. To unlock that keystore on the batch host, enter the recovery passphrase shown below.

strongbox words: druvan-lamys-eliius-jorax-istox-soreth-ulays-gilix-ralix-oliiel-norwyn-casvan-praius

Internal Memo — Heads of Department, Arvell Trading Co.

Decision: we will hedge 70% of projected Q3–Q4 exposure to the soral against the crown, using forwards only. No options this cycle — premiums too rich. Treasury executes in tranches starting next week. Departments invoicing partners in Velmark or Osterro should confirm currency assumptions with Treasury before committing new pricing. Unhedged tail risk stays on the watch list. The strategic reasoning behind this position is set out below.

confidential, kahog-bawif: The northern region missed its Pramir quota by 20.0 percent last quarter. Casaxek Freight plans to lower the Fraion list price by 41.5 percent in December. The finance team signed off on a budget of $236.4 million for Project Druius. The renewal with Fenysix Partners closes at $91.3 million a year, 2.1 percent below the last contract.

Welcome to the rotation.

One thing that pages often: the Harwick Mills partner SFTP drop. Files land nightly between 02:00 and 03:30. If the ingest alert fires, first check whether the drop folder is empty — Harwick is frequently late, and the fix is just waiting and acking. If files are present but stuck, restart the ferry-ingest worker. Don't escalate to the partner before 09:00 their time. Full runbook, including credentials rotation and retry steps, is on the page below.

wiki page, kahog-hahig: https://vault.zemvargrid.internal/display/deploy/repo/settings/merge_requests/job/settings/6f3b933774dbc5320a4daa18